Financial Analyst (Production)
Location: Dobrzeń Wielki (Opole) / hybrid workWe are looking for an experienced Financial Analyst to manage all aspects of financial management in the area of production activities. This includes financial reporting, budgeting and forecasting, as well as ensuring compliance with internal control policies and procedures.
Responsibilities:- Timely preparation of financial statements and analyses in line with Group requirements
- Involvement in monthly financial closes and preparation of daily/weekly reports
- Management of ad-hoc budgeting and forecasting processes
- Monitoring budgets and analyzing budget variances
- Providing support for year-end financial audit in close cooperation with the rest of the finance team and SSC accounting
- Close cooperation with production departments to strengthen financial results analysis and improvement
- Monitoring of investment project expenditures
- Developing and documenting business processes and policies to maintain and strengthen internal controls
- Optimizing control tools to streamline the reporting process

Expectations:- Higher education in finance, management or accounting
- At least 3 years of experience in similar positions
- Previous experience in a matrix environment in other international companies preferred
- Experience in cost accounting in a manufacturing company
- Practical knowledge of accounting and tax regulations, both local and IFRS
- Practical experience in working with ERP systems (Microsoft Dynamics AX is a plus)
- Excellent knowledge of Excel and other MS Office applications (PowerBI is a plus)
- Communicative knowledge of English (minimum B2)
